This commit is contained in:
2023-11-28 14:52:45 +08:00
parent e71a443091
commit 55f31ff1c4
3 changed files with 39 additions and 18 deletions

View File

@@ -7,6 +7,15 @@ module.exports = {
refreshtime: 'Refresh time(s)', refreshtime: 'Refresh time(s)',
login: 'Login' login: 'Login'
}, },
homeinfo: {
topinfo: 'device info',
deviceinfo: 'device',
task: 'task',
status: 'status',
tasknum: 'task num',
speed: 'speed',
error: 'error'
},
user: { user: {
usermanagement: 'User management', usermanagement: 'User management',
fullname: 'Full name', fullname: 'Full name',

View File

@@ -7,6 +7,15 @@ module.exports = {
refreshtime: '刷新时间(秒)', refreshtime: '刷新时间(秒)',
login: '登录' login: '登录'
}, },
homeinfo: {
topinfo: '设备信息',
deviceinfo: '设备信息',
task: '当前任务',
status: '任务状态',
tasknum: '任务数量',
speed: '当前速度',
error: 'AGV故障'
},
user: { user: {
usermanagement: '用户管理', usermanagement: '用户管理',
fullname: '姓名', fullname: '姓名',

View File

@@ -5,38 +5,38 @@
</div> </div>
<div class="con2"> <div class="con2">
<div class="rt"> <div class="rt">
<div class="rttxt">设备信息</div> <div class="rttxt">{{ $t('homeinfo.topinfo') }}</div>
</div> </div>
<div class="rc"> <div class="rc">
<div class="infoli01"> <div class="infoli01">
<span class="title">设备信息</span> <span class="title">{{ $t('homeinfo.deviceinfo') }}</span>
<span class="txt01">{{dataInfo.device_info}}</span> <span class="txt01">{{dataInfo.device_info}}</span>
<div class="line"></div> <div class="line"></div>
</div> </div>
<div class="infoli01"> <div class="infoli01">
<span class="title">当前任务</span> <span class="title">{{ $t('homeinfo.task') }}</span>
<span class="txt01">{{dataInfo.task_name}}</span> <span class="txt01">{{dataInfo.task_name}}</span>
<span class="txt01">{{dataInfo.task_info}}</span> <span class="txt01">{{dataInfo.task_info}}</span>
<div class="line"></div> <div class="line"></div>
</div> </div>
<div class="infoli"> <div class="infoli">
<span class="title">任务状态</span> <span class="title">{{ $t('homeinfo.status') }}</span>
<span class="txt">{{dataInfo.task_status}}</span> <span class="txt">{{dataInfo.task_status}}</span>
<div class="line"></div> <div class="line"></div>
</div> </div>
<div class="infoli"> <div class="infoli">
<span class="title">任务数量</span> <span class="title">{{ $t('homeinfo.tasknum') }}</span>
<span class="txt">{{dataInfo.task_num}}</span> <span class="txt">{{dataInfo.task_num}}</span>
<div class="line"></div> <div class="line"></div>
</div> </div>
<div class="infoli infoli3"> <div class="infoli infoli3">
<span class="title">当前速度</span> <span class="title">{{ $t('homeinfo.speed') }}</span>
<span class="txt">{{dataInfo.speed}}</span> <span class="txt">{{dataInfo.speed}}</span>
<div class="speed-bg"></div> <div class="speed-bg"></div>
<div class="line" style="top: 110px"></div> <div class="line" style="top: 110px"></div>
</div> </div>
<div class="infoli infoli3"> <div class="infoli infoli3">
<span class="title">AGV故障</span> <span class="title">{{ $t('homeinfo.error') }}</span>
<span class="txt txt2">{{dataInfo.error_name}}</span> <span class="txt txt2">{{dataInfo.error_name}}</span>
</div> </div>
<button class="btn" v-if="dataInfo.button_name" @click="clickSave">{{dataInfo.button_name}}</button> <button class="btn" v-if="dataInfo.button_name" @click="clickSave">{{dataInfo.button_name}}</button>
@@ -57,7 +57,7 @@ export default {
return { return {
interTime: this.$store.getters.setTime, interTime: this.$store.getters.setTime,
timer: null, timer: null,
dataInfo: {} // dataInfo: {}
// dataInfo: { // dataInfo: {
// device_info: 'NobleLiftPS10LMT_HuaHai', // device_info: 'NobleLiftPS10LMT_HuaHai',
// task_name: '无', // task_name: '无',
@@ -67,16 +67,16 @@ export default {
// error_name: '障碍物告警', // error_name: '障碍物告警',
// button_name: '继续搬运' // button_name: '继续搬运'
// } // }
// dataInfo: { dataInfo: {
// device_info: 'NobleLiftPS10LMT_HuaHai', device_info: 'NobleLiftPS10LMT_HuaHai',
// task_name: '任务号11322', task_name: '任务号11322',
// task_info: '目标点5', task_info: '目标点5',
// task_status: '执行中', task_status: '执行中',
// task_num: '待执行0/2', task_num: '待执行0/2',
// speed: '0.0m/s', speed: '0.0m/s',
// error_name: '正常运行', error_name: '正常运行',
// button_name: '确认完成继续下个任务' button_name: '确认完成继续下个任务'
// } }
} }
}, },
created () { created () {
@@ -179,6 +179,7 @@ export default {
float left float left
display inline-block display inline-block
color #f6f9fe color #f6f9fe
width 30%
.txt01 .txt01
float left float left
display inline-block display inline-block
@@ -197,6 +198,7 @@ export default {
float left float left
display inline-block display inline-block
color #f6f9fe color #f6f9fe
width 30%
.txt .txt
float left float left
display inline-block display inline-block
@@ -210,6 +212,7 @@ export default {
float left float left
display inline-block display inline-block
color #f6f9fe color #f6f9fe
width 30%
.txt .txt
float left float left
display inline-block display inline-block